Chemistry Check: Beyond Attraction For Singles
Start with the feeling—it's normal to be drawn to someone and still wonder if this could be more than a spark. A quick chemistry check helps you move past surface attraction to see if you and a potential partner really fit.
Shared Values And Long-Term Goals
Values shape choices. Gently explore priorities like family, career, finances, faith, and how you each spend free time. Ask open questions such as:
- What does a meaningful relationship look like to you?
- How do you balance work, hobbies, and relationships?
- What are your thoughts about children, pets, or where you want to live?
Listen for alignment in the big-ticket items and look for willingness to compromise where needed.
Lifestyle Fit And Daily Rhythms
Compatibility often shows up in small, everyday choices. Talk about routines, social habits, travel preferences, and how you like to spend weekends. Try questions like:
- Are weekends for downtime, socializing, or adventure?
- How do you like to handle health, fitness, and meals?
- Do you prefer quiet nights in or a busy social calendar?
Shared rhythms aren’t required, but awareness helps prevent friction.
Communication Style And Conflict
How you handle disagreement matters as much as what you disagree about. Check in about communication preferences and conflict patterns with prompts such as:
- How do you usually talk through tense situations?
- Do you prefer direct feedback or time to process first?
- What helps you feel heard when you're upset?
Notice whether responses feel honest and accountable rather than evasive or defensive.
Boundaries And Emotional Safety
Healthy relationships need clear boundaries. Discuss expectations around privacy, social media, time apart, and emotional labor. Useful questions include:
- What are nonnegotiables for you in a relationship?
- How do you like to recharge when you need space?
- How do you prefer to give and receive support?
Respect for boundaries and consistency in honoring them is a strong sign of emotional maturity.
Thoughtful Questions To Try On Early Dates
- What are you working toward right now, personally or professionally?
- When you think about a five-year plan, what matters most?
- Who are the people you turn to for advice, and why?
- What would make you feel like a relationship is worth continuing?
These questions are conversational, not interrogations. Use them to guide natural talk and share your answers too—reciprocity builds trust.
Ultimately, chemistry is part spark, part practical fit. By checking values, lifestyle, goals, communication, and boundaries early and kindly, you’ll get a clearer sense of whether a connection has the depth to grow. Dating Confidence Reset
Start by defining what you actually want from dating right now. Are you looking for casual conversation, friendship, a serious relationship, or simply practice meeting people? Writing a short, honest intent statement helps you say yes to the things that match your goals and no to momentum that wastes your time.
Set Realistic Expectations
Expect ups and downs. Not every message will lead to a date, and not every date will click—and that’s normal. Treat each conversation as data: useful feedback rather than a judgement of your worth. This mindset keeps disappointment from piling up and makes small wins feel meaningful.
Pace Conversations With Purpose
- Lead with curiosity: ask one clear question that moves the conversation forward rather than juggling many topics at once.
- Match energy sensibly: if responses are short or slow, slow down too. If someone shows consistent interest, it’s fine to step things up.
- Set time boundaries: limit how much time you spend swiping or replying in one sitting to prevent burnout.
Practice Emotional Steadiness
Separate outcomes from identity. A declined date or dropped conversation does not change your value. Use steady routines—exercise, hobbies, friends—to keep your mood balanced so dating is something you do, not something that defines you.
Choose Matches Thoughtfully
Scan profiles for three non-negotiables you care about (for example: communication style, basic values, available for dating). Prioritize messages and replies that line up with those priorities instead of treating every match as equal.
Notice Small Progress
Celebrate concrete signs of forward movement: a message that feels easy, a first phone call, a planned meet-up. Track these as progress even when outcomes aren’t perfect—small steps accumulate into better clarity and confidence.
